English communication ability often correlates with export maturity but is not a substitute for it. A factory with poor English but good systems and a reliable trading partner can outperform a factory with fluent English but weak processes. Judge suppliers on their systems and track record, not on their language skills. The best factories invest in quality control, not just sales teams.

Sample development has three stages with different costs. Stage 1 — existing sample or stock item: free or low cost, typically 1-3 days. Stage 2 — modified sample based on existing design: medium cost, 5-10 days. Stage 3 — fully custom sample: highest cost, 15-30 days. Many buyers skip to Stage 3 when Stage 1 or 2 would suffice. Save your custom development budget for when it truly matters.

Tariff classification (HS code) determines your duty rate. Different suppliers may classify the same product under different HS codes. Always verify the correct HS code and check if your product qualifies for preferential duty rates under trade agreements. An incorrect classification can result in overpayment or customs penalties. Request the supplier's export HS code and compare it with your import country's classification.

MOQ negotiation is an art. Chinese factories quote high MOQs because they're designed for mass production efficiency. To negotiate lower MOQs, offer: (1) a slightly higher unit price, (2) a commitment to repeat orders totaling the annual MOQ, (3) payment of mold/tooling costs upfront, or (4) acceptance of the factory's standard raw material sizes. The most effective approach combines multiple offers.
